Mamenchisaurus Sinocanadorum
March 16, 2025
Jurassic Sauropod Dinosaur Had 15-Meter-Long Neck | Sci.News Mamenchisaurus Meet the dinosaur with a record-breaking neck longer than a school bus | CNN Mamenchisaurus | Dinopedia | Fandom | Mamenchisaurus Sinocanadorum